Meeting notes — Pairline matcher GC review. Pauses hit 900ms during peak matching on the Quillport cluster. Root cause: oversized young gen after the queue refactor. Action: cap heap at 12GB, switch to incremental collector, add pause-time alerts. Do not bump batch size again without load testing. Questions on tuning history or the alert thresholds go to the owner listed below.

approver of hahog-hahap = Ulaath Praael

Ticket: Vault lockout blocking tile-cache maintenance — Cartwheel Maps

The Pebblestack tile-rendering cache in the Norley cluster needs its eviction policy tuned tonight, but the credentials vault guarding the cache admin role has locked after repeated failed attempts by an automated job. Support should first disable the offending cron on render-node three, then wait out the ten-minute cooldown. To reopen the vault afterward, enter the recovery passphrase shown below.

strongbox words: sorius-joreth-casath-eliiel

TICKET-4418: Expired credentials — Gridsmith crossword generator

Nightly clue-fill jobs against the Lexivault word service are failing with 401s since Tuesday. Root cause: the service key minted for Gridsmith expired and auto-rotation never picked it up because the renewal cron pointed at the retired staging vault. Fix in this PR: repoint renewal to the production vault, add expiry alerting at 7 days. Reviewer: please confirm the config diff and that no other jobs share the old key. New key for the Lexivault endpoint follows.

API key for bageg-kajef: vxb2-ss

**Ticket: Soft-delete sweeper failing — expired credentials**

The nightly sweeper that purges soft-deleted rows from the orders table in Larkmoor has been failing since Tuesday. Turns out the credential it uses to call the Bramblewick audit service expired and nobody got paged. Rows marked deleted_at are piling up, so queries are slowing down. I've provisioned a replacement credential with the same scopes. For future maintainers, the new key is below.

API key for taduf-yahif: qvz11-nMDtAWg6H2u